San Angelo, TX – Two people were injured following a two-vehicle collision on Sunset Drive in San Angelo Friday Afternoon, according to the San Angelo Police Department.
The accident, involving a tan Chrysler Town and County minivan and a black Chevy Malibu, happened at about 3 p.m. on July 12 on Sunset Drive at Southwest Boulevard.
Police said the Chevy was heading westbound on Sunset Drive while the minivan was traveling eastbound on the same road. The minivan attempted to make a left turn on Southwest Boulevard and collided with the Malibu.
Both drivers were injured and emergency crews transported them to Shannon Medical Center for treatment. The patients were transported separately.
The impact sent both vehicles off the roadway with the minivan crashing into a brick sign for “Ambassador Square”
According to the San Angelo PD, initial investigation revealed that the driver of the minivan had a green light but not a green arrow at the time of the crash.
